[Asia Economy Reporter Seungjin Lee] According to the Korea Meteorological Administration, temperatures are expected to rise sharply on the 3rd, with some areas exceeding 30 degrees Celsius.
Rain that started falling across the country from the afternoon of the 2nd will continue until the early morning of the 3rd, with precipitation expected to range from 5mm to a maximum of 10mm. Jeju Island may experience occasional raindrops in the afternoon as well.
After the rain stops, temperatures will rise significantly. The daytime temperature in Seoul will reach 28 degrees Celsius, about 6 to 7 degrees higher than today, and some areas south of Chungcheong Province are expected to exceed 30 degrees Celsius.
The morning low temperature is forecasted to be between 16 and 20 degrees Celsius, and the daytime high between 23 and 32 degrees Celsius.
Due to smooth atmospheric dispersion, fine dust levels are expected to be between 'Good' and 'Moderate' across all regions.
Strong winds of 30 to 45 km/h are expected in the mountainous areas of Gangwon Province until the morning, so caution is advised regarding facility management and safety accidents.
The weather is expected to become increasingly hotter toward the end of the week.
